The Big Bang: The Beginning of Everything
The Big Bang is the most widely accepted theory about the origin and evolution of the universe. According to this theory, the universe began from an incredibly small, hot, and dense state, subsequently expanding and cooling over the past 13.8 billion years. Observational evidence like the cosmic microwave background radiation (CMB) and the redshift of distant galaxies strongly supports this theory. However, many questions remain unanswered about the first moments after the Big Bang, the formation of dark matter, and dark energy.
Black Holes: Mysterious Regions of Space
Black holes are regions of space with such intense gravitational pull that nothing, not even light, can escape. The formation of black holes usually results from the gravitational collapse of a massive star when it runs out of fuel. Black holes possess mysterious characteristics, and studying them helps us better understand gravity and the structure of the universe. The existence of supermassive black holes at the center of most galaxies is also a noteworthy phenomenon.
Galaxies and Stars: The Structure of the Universe
The universe is composed of billions of galaxies, each containing billions of stars. Stars are formed from clouds of gas and dust, undergoing nuclear fusion to generate energy and heavier elements. The life cycle of a star, from formation to death, can last billions of years, leaving behind remnants like neutron stars or black holes.
The Future of the Universe
The universe continues to expand, and its future remains an open question. Some theories suggest that the universe will continue to expand forever, while others predict that the expansion will slow down or even reverse. Understanding dark energy and dark matter will play a crucial role in predicting the future of the universe.
